
Luca Thomas ‘buzzing’ after back-to-back Leeds United u21s PL2 wins
Luca Thomas has praised the form of the Leeds United Under-21s after scoring a brace in a 2-0 win over Newcastle United on Friday (19 April).
The 19-year-old was on target twice to help secure three points and move away from the base of Premier League Two. This helped Scott Gardner’s side secure their second win in four days after they beat Derby County under 21s 3-0.
After the game, Thomas spoke to LUTV to share his delight after getting on the scoresheet and helping to guide his side to back-to-back wins.

How has Luca Thomas performed for Leeds United U21s?
Thomas is a versatile forward who has mainly featured on the right wing but is also comfortable off the left or even as a striker.
The Englishman signed for the Whites from Manchester City in July 2021 [Transfermarkt] and has since graduated from the under-18s to the 21s.
This has seen him feature heavily in the Premier League Two this campaign. In 16 appearances he has registered six goals and four assists.
He already has more goal involvement this season under Gardner than he did last time out as he got nine in 21 games in the 2022/23 campaign.
Mateo Joseph and Joe Gelhardt have both featured under Daniel Farke this season which could point towards a route to the first team for under 21s players.

With some good form in the PL2, Thomas could become a part of the first team next season primarily on the bench. He may also benefit from an EFL loan move to gain some first-team experience.
